5. Public Address to the Board:
This is the time when the Public may address the Board on any item listed on the meeting agenda or on any issue or matter of the Town.  If you intend on addressing the Board at this time we ask that you do the following: 
 Please identify yourself by name, address or the company/institution you represent.    
 The Public Address to the Board segment will last no longer than 30 minutes.  
 Please make your comments concise and try not to repeat statements made by others.  
 Please address your comments to the Board Chair.  
 Discussion or debate on any issue may not take place at this time.  
 The Chair or their designee may answer questions on procedural matters.
 Please be cordial and respectful of others.  
 If anyone wishes to be recognized when the Board discusses an agenda item, please make that request at this time.  The Board Chair may grant this request. Address comments to the Board Chair and be concise.
 We are meeting in person and making this meeting available via Zoom for the convenience of the public. Since we are meeting in person, we will not be responsible for any technical difficulties, so if you would like to be sure of participating, please attend in person.

 Is your electricity bill too high? The Town has contracted with Colonial Power to provide an electricity plan for town residents that takes advantage of joining with other communities to have a larger customer base for negotiations, which has resulted in prices significantly lower than current Eversource prices. Please note, this may not always be the case. For more detail or to opt in or opt out, visit the Town’s website or call the Town Manager’s Office.
